20) The business college computing center wants to determine the proportion of business students who have
personal computers (PC's) at home. If the proportion differs from 25%, then the lab will modify a proposed
enlargement of its facilities. Suppose a hypothesis test is conducted and the test statistic is 2.4. Find the P-value
for a two-tailed test of hypothesis.
A) 0.4918
B) 0.0164
C) 0.0082
D) 0.4836

Answer:

The P-value  for a two-tailed test of hypothesis  is  option B) 0.0164

Step-by-step explanation:

Given:

test statistic is 2.4

If the proportion differs from 25%, then the lab will modify a proposed  enlargement of its facilities

To Find:

P-value  for a two-tailed test of hypothesis.

Solution:

[tex]H_0[/tex] : P = 0.25

[tex]H_1[/tex] : P \neq 0.25

P value  

=>P = 2[1- \si(2.4)]

=>P = 2[1- (0.5+P(0<Z<2.4))]

=>P = 2[ 0.5 - 0.4918]

=> P =0.0164
